General specs

  • Product Status: Active
  • Driven Configuration: Half-Bridge
  • Channel Type: Independent
  • Number of Drivers: 2
  • Gate Type: N-Channel MOSFET
  • Voltage - Supply: 9V ~ 14V
  • Logic Voltage - VIL, VIH: 2.3V, -
  • Current - Peak Output (Source, Sink): 3A, 3A
  • Input Type: Non-Inverting
  • High Side Voltage - Max (Bootstrap): 118 V
  • Rise / Fall Time (Typ): 430ns, 260ns
  • Operating Temperature: -40°C ~ 125°C (TJ)
  • Mounting Type: Surface Mount
  • Package / Case: 8-PowerSOIC (0.154", 3.90mm Width)
  • Supplier Device Package: 8-SO PowerPad
